The Colombo Stock Exchange closed on a negative note today (11).

This was with the ASPI decreasing by 0.31% (0.31 points) ending at 9,649.26 points, while the S&P SL20 decreased by 1.19% (43.06 points) to end at 3,570.08 points.

Total turnover for the day amounted to Rs. 2.7 billion, with over 115 million shares changing hands.
